Transaction 72e2aa82cea8866d56695d1a7ca425f0680932f7487483ab664da33acf09a392
1 Input
2 Outputs
- 72e2aa82cea8866d56695d1a7ca425f0680932f7487483ab664da33acf09a392:0
- 72e2aa82cea8866d56695d1a7ca425f0680932f7487483ab664da33acf09a392:1
value 5935700
address 3ECCx2S76tQvSoaKZZy9TpkMwrMBAeQgRT
value 32449105
address 1HxEFZWJabUfE5ogTH81nEzxerZ3T2wqGQ